Physical and Chemical Properties

Top
Molecular Formula C18H22O3
Molecular Weight 286.40 g/mol
Exact Mass 286.15689456 g/mol
Topological Polar Surface Area (TPSA) 46.50 Ų
XlogP 4.80
Atomic LogP (AlogP) 4.42
H-Bond Acceptor 3
H-Bond Donor 1
Rotatable Bonds 4
